A fish non-destructive sampling and measurement device and method based on machine vision
Through a non-destructive fish sampling device based on machine vision, fish phototaxis and dissolved oxygen concentration differences are used to attract and zone fish. Combined with an LED fill light matrix and proximity switch, non-destructive and high-precision fish sampling and measurement are achieved.

Technical Field
[0001] The present invention relates to the technical field of fish sampling, and in particular to a non-destructive fish sampling and measuring device and method based on machine vision. Background Art
[0002] The study of fish diversity is of great significance for the rational development of fish resources and the protection of fish species diversity. my country's lakes and reservoirs are rich in resources, providing a variety of habitats for the growth and reproduction of fish. Sample collection is an important link in the investigation and research of fish community diversity in lakes and rivers. The main nets used in river fishing operations include: gill nets, hooks, cast nets, shrimp cages, etc.
[0003] Currently, fish sampling typically involves trawl detection, a combination of sonar and nets, and a combination of cameras and nets to measure the species and size of fish. However, the mesh of the trawl can easily trap fish, causing damage to them during the sampling process. Even using a trawl with a smaller mesh size still cannot meet the requirements for fish sampling operations, as the trawl is made of a flexible material, making it difficult to partition the trawl and stably connect the sampling device, hindering the operation of the sampling device.
[0004] How to develop a non-destructive sampling and measurement device and method for fish based on machine vision, utilize the phototaxis of fish, dissolved oxygen concentration and flow direction to attract and guide fish, and realize non-destructive sampling and measurement of fish through machine vision devices, has become a technical problem that needs to be solved urgently by technical personnel in this field. [0033] like Figure 1-4 As shown, a non-destructive sampling and measuring device for fish based on machine vision includes a collecting chamber 1, an induction component and a camera 11. A support frame 2 is installed at the inlet of the collecting chamber 1. The middle outlet of the collecting chamber 1 is connected to a large measuring chamber 10. The outlets on the side walls of the collecting chamber 1 are connected to the inlets of the small measuring chamber 8 and the medium measuring chamber 9 respectively; the induction component is provided in the collecting chamber 1, the small measuring chamber 8, the medium measuring chamber 9 and the large measuring chamber 10. and the exit of the large measuring cavity 10 are provided with an LED fill light matrix lamp 13; multiple groups of cameras 11 are respectively installed on the inner side walls of the ends of the small measuring cavity 8, the medium measuring cavity 9 and the large measuring cavity 10, and the inner side walls of the small measuring cavity 8, the medium measuring cavity 9 and the large measuring cavity 10 are also installed with a proximity switch 12, which is located in front of the camera 11 near the entrance side; the camera 11, the proximity switch 12, and the LED fill light matrix lamp 13 are all electrically connected to a computer for data control and processing;
[0034] It also includes an oxygen main pipe 6 and an oxygen branch pipe 7, wherein the oxygen main pipe 6 is installed at the inlet of the collecting chamber 1, the air inlet of the oxygen branch pipe 7 is connected to the oxygen main pipe 6, and the air outlet of the oxygen branch pipe 7 is arranged opposite to the inlet of the small measuring chamber 8; the oxygen main pipe 6 is connected to the oxygen generator on the water surface, and the dissolved oxygen concentration in the collecting chamber is increased by the oxygen generator, and the dissolved oxygen flows to the inlets of the small, medium and large measuring chambers through the movement of the measuring device. Since the air outlet of the oxygen branch pipe is arranged opposite to the inlet of the small measuring chamber, the dissolved oxygen concentration at the inlet of the small measuring chamber is higher, and the dissolved oxygen concentration from the inlet of the medium measuring chamber to the large measuring chamber decreases successively, so that the fish enter the small to large measuring chambers according to their body size, thereby realizing the zoning measurement of the fish according to their body size.
[0035] Specifically, four cameras 11 are evenly distributed on the inner walls of the small measuring chamber, the medium measuring chamber and the large measuring chamber, which can achieve 360° scanning of fish and improve the scanning accuracy of the camera when multiple fish pass by the camera at the same time.
[0036] like Figure 2-3 The shape of the collecting chamber 1 is a cone or a quadrangular pyramid, which can guide the dissolved oxygen from the small measuring chamber inlet to the large measuring chamber inlet. The shape of the support frame 2 is a circle or a rectangle, which can effectively support the collecting chamber and ensure the opening of the collecting chamber inlet.
[0037] Specifically, the induction component includes a guide baffle 3, a guide mounting frame 4 and an LED light strip 5. One end of the guide baffle 3 is connected to the support frame 2, and the other end of the guide baffle 3 is connected to the guide mounting frame 4. The LED light strip 5 is installed on the guide mounting frame 4. The setting of the induction component can guide the fish and prevent the fish from swimming out of the collection chamber and the measuring chamber to affect the measurement accuracy.
[0038] Specifically, the sizes of the guide baffles 3 installed in the small measuring chamber 8, the medium measuring chamber 9 and the large measuring chamber 10 increase successively from the inlet side to the outlet side, and the sizes of the guide mounting frame 4 and the LED light strip 5 decrease successively from the inlet side to the outlet side, which can control the number of fish swimming to the camera, so that a smaller number or even a single fish passes the camera scanning measurement in turn, thereby ensuring the accuracy of fish sampling.
[0039] Specifically, the bulbs of the LED light strip 5 are all facing the inlet side, and the brightness of the LED light strip 5 increases from the inlet side to the outlet side, thereby achieving step-by-step attracting of fish and preventing fish from migrating and freeing from the inlet of the collection chamber.
[0040] Specifically, the materials of the collecting chamber 1, the small measuring chamber 8, the medium measuring chamber 9 and the large measuring chamber 10 are all made of rubber, polyurethane, plastic or metal, with rubber being preferred. Fine through holes are provided on the side walls of the collecting chamber 1, the small measuring chamber 8, the medium measuring chamber 9 and the large measuring chamber 10, which can prevent the mesh from causing damage to the fish, prevent smaller fish from freeing from the mesh, and reduce the resistance generated by the water flow when the sampling device is dragged in the water. Furthermore, the use of rubber material can ensure the cavity space of the collecting chamber 1, the small measuring chamber 8, the medium measuring chamber 9 and the large measuring chamber 10, avoid deformation of the cavity space caused by the influence of water flow, and facilitate the installation and carrying of cameras, proximity switches and induction components.
[0041] Specifically, the camera 11 is electrically connected to the computer through an image acquisition card. The computer is installed with visual processing software. The setting of the machine vision system can not only realize non-destructive measurement of fish, but also ensure measurement accuracy. It is simple to operate and does not require frequent net casting and recovery operations. It is convenient and fast, simple to operate, and has a high degree of automation.
[0042] Specifically, the measuring device is connected to the top through a towing cable, and a counterweight is set at the bottom of the measuring device. The measuring device is sunk into a predetermined water depth for measurement operations by adjusting the length of the towing cable entering the water, the towing speed, and the number of counterweights.
[0043] A non-destructive sampling and measurement method for fish based on machine vision comprises the following steps:
[0044] Step 1: Attract fish by installing LED light strips on the guide mounting frame and using the fish's phototaxis to attract the fish into the collection chamber.
[0045] Step 2: Classification and guidance: An oxygen main pipe and an oxygen branch pipe are set in the collection chamber, and the outlet of the oxygen branch pipe is opposite to the inlet of the small measurement chamber. This allows small fish to enter the small measurement chamber along the flow direction of higher dissolved oxygen concentration, while larger fish enter the medium and large measurement chambers respectively, thus achieving fish classification and guidance;
[0046] Step 3: Control the number of fish to be tested. After the fish enter the small, medium, or large measurement chamber, they swim along the LED light strip on the induction component and the dissolved oxygen in the water. The size of the guide mounting frame decreases successively, so that fish of similar size pass through the rightmost induction component in turn.
[0047] Step 4: Send the measurement command, the fish swims out of the induction component, triggering the proximity switch, which sends a pulse signal to the computer;
[0048] Step 5: The image acquisition device works. The computer sends instructions to the camera and LED fill light matrix according to the pre-set program and delay. The LED fill light matrix starts to expose and the camera starts scanning.
[0049] Step 6: Image output: The camera will collect the digital signal and transmit it to the computer through the image acquisition card and store it in the computer memory;
[0050] Step 7: Image processing: The computer's visual processing software analyzes and identifies the digital signal fed back by the camera to obtain the fish species and length measurement results.
